Q: Is 4,542,398 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,542,398 is a composite number.

Why is 4,542,398 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,542,398 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 49 98 46,351 92,702 324,457 648,914 2,271,199 and 4,542,398, with no remainder.

Since 4,542,398 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,542,398, it is a composite number.
